Befriending Week 2023 – Friendship Project Case Study
The Welcoming’s Friendship project supports New Scots (refugees, asylum seekers and migrants) to overcome social isolation and build community in Edinburgh. Through one-to-one and group befriending activities, participants are empowered to develop new skills and share their knowledge with others.

Why do people flee their country?
Our Director Tesfu Gessesse was asked to write for The Concept Journal about The Welcoming’s work, his personal background, and the issues faced by refugees around the world. In his article, Tesfu reflects on the UN Security Council’s involvement (or lack of) in the current wars in Yemen, Myanmar, Ethiopia and Ukraine.
